Programme Overview
The Undergraduate Certificate in Optimizing Solar Power Plant Performance is designed for professionals and students seeking to enhance their expertise in the efficient operation and maintenance of solar power systems. This program covers a comprehensive range of topics including solar physics, photovoltaic technology, system design and integration, operation and maintenance practices, and energy management strategies. It also includes hands-on experience through case studies and project-based learning, enabling participants to apply theoretical knowledge to real-world scenarios.
Learners will develop key skills such as the ability to analyze and optimize the performance of solar power plants, understand the impact of environmental factors on system efficiency, and manage the economic and technical aspects of solar energy projects. The curriculum is structured to provide a deep understanding of solar energy systems and their integration into existing power grids, as well as the latest advancements in solar technology and regulatory frameworks.

Topics Covered
- Solar Panel Technology: Covers the types, materials, and advancements in solar panel technology.: System Design and Layout: Focuses on the principles of designing efficient solar power systems and layout planning.
- Performance Monitoring: Teaches how to use monitoring tools and software to assess solar plant performance.: Maintenance and Troubleshooting: Provides skills for regular maintenance and troubleshooting common issues in solar power plants.
- Economic Analysis: Analyzes the financial aspects of solar power plant projects, including cost-benefit analysis and return on investment.: Environmental Impact and Sustainability: Discusses the environmental benefits and sustainability practices in solar power production.
